There can be a variety of reasons why we may feel overly anxious or uneasy, feel rigid, stuck or out of control, or sad, depressed, weepy and hopeless. These and other feelings often show up in our relationships with family and friends, work-school, food, substances or with other behaviors. My approach to therapy is to provide a safe, compassionate and honest environment to help you come to an understanding of why this is happening, and guide you on the journey of healing, growth and change. I work to empower people with a new awareness and stronger ability to manage the challenges in life that bring us to seek therapy.
My clinical training is in humanistic psychodynamic therapy; how our past influences us later in life, and how we can heal. We will work together to mend the wounds, adverse experiences or traumas that affect our relationships and ourselves. I specialize in trauma, disordered eating/eating disorders, relationships, grief/loss, stress, anxiety and depression.
As a LCSW my values are of service, social justice, dignity and worth of the person, the importance of human relationships and equity. I come from a strong framework of inclusivity and social justice, which allows for an awareness of where I come from and how that shows up in my work, and of culture, class, gender identity, sexual orientation and abilities.
